Descoberta automática do compartilhamento DAAP por meio do túnel SSH

0

Eu tenho uma máquina remota (em outro lugar na internet) servindo minha música via DAAP através do forking-daapd.

I SSH para a máquina remota, tunelando a porta remota 3689 para a porta local 3689 (que é a porta DAAP padrão).

Na máquina local, quando inicio o Rhythmbox, ele não detecta automaticamente o compartilhamento DAAP "local". Eu sou capaz de adicioná-lo manualmente, mas isso é uma tarefa tediosa, como eu tenho que fazer isso toda vez que eu iniciar o Rhythmbox.

Minha pergunta é: O que eu preciso fazer para que o Rhythmbox descubra automaticamente o compartilhamento DAAP?

Como alternativa, existe algum tipo de arquivo conf do Rhythmbox onde eu possa adicionar o compartilhamento DAAP permanentemente?

    
por decibyte 30.11.2011 / 14:50

1 resposta

1

Acredito que o daap discovery é um serviço layer2. O que significa que é transmitido. O que significa que você precisa estar na mesma rede. Apenas o encaminhamento de uma porta não "captura" as transmissões.

Você teria que criar uma camada 2 vpn. Isso pode ser feito com software como openvpn ou vtund. Mas tem que haver maneiras mais simples.

O que você realmente quer fazer? Ouça música da sua máquina remota?

por que não montar o sistema de arquivos remoto em sua caixa remota com sshfs e apenas reproduzir arquivos como se fossem locais?

    
por tomodachi 01.12.2011 / 23:55